KVM: arm64: Prevent access to vCPU events before init<br />
<br />
Another day, another syzkaller bug. KVM erroneously allows userspace to<br />
pend vCPU events for a vCPU that hasn&#39;t been initialized yet, leading to<br />
KVM interpreting a bunch of uninitialized garbage for routing /<br />
injecting the exception.<br />
<br />
In one case the injection code and the hyp disagree on whether the vCPU<br />
has a 32bit EL1 and put the vCPU into an illegal mode for AArch64,<br />
tripping the BUG() in exception_target_el() during the next injection:<br />

Reject the ioctls outright as no sane VMM would call these before<br />
KVM_ARM_VCPU_INIT anyway. Even if it did the exception would&#39;ve been<br />
thrown away by the eventual reset of the vCPU&#39;s state.
